Kurt’s Blog: Calvin and Hobbes Meets Kylo Ren

Growing up, I always loved reading the Calvin & Hobbes comics…they were the funniest, ever.

I would cut out my favorites and put them up on my Trapper Keepers & folders (for inspiration? I dunno). Even for a time…a very VERY BRIEF time…like 2 days maybe, I thought those stickers you see on the back of cars/trucks of Calvin peeing on things was the just hysterical.

Now I see those stickers, and I lose my mind with irritation.

Now, Calvin & Hobbes are back…in “The Force Awakens” form…

Check out the new pics here

As I look at these…I realize that I’m now finding the mom & dad comics funnier #aging
